Recent forecast model runs for Busan show a narrow range of daily maximum temperatures clustered near 31–33 °C on September 2, producing the tight market distribution around those outcomes. Persistent moisture from upstream rainfall and expected scattered showers will increase cloud cover and reduce surface insolation, while a light southerly flow and coastal sea breeze limit afternoon heating. Recent late-August observations of 32–35 °C highs under clearer skies have shifted lower as the pattern turns more unsettled, yet ensemble spreads remain modest because steering flow and boundary-layer moisture are well-resolved only one to two days ahead. Updated model cycles and official Korea Meteorological Administration guidance on cloud trends and precipitation timing will be the key variables that can still shift the realized maximum within this narrow band.

The resolution source for this market will be information from NOAA, specifically the highest reading under the "Temp" column for all times on this day, available here: https://www.weather.gov/wrh/timeseries?site=rkpk
If NOAA data for the observation date is unavailable by 11:59 PM ET on the day following the observation date, the Weather Underground Daily Observations table will be used as the resolution source.
To toggle between Fahrenheit and Celsius, click the "Switch to Metric Units" button until the relevant table displays °C.
This market can not resolve until the first data point for the following date has been published on the resolution source.
The resolution source for this market measures temperatures to whole degrees Celsius (eg, 9°C). Thus, this is the level of precision that will be used when resolving the market.
Revisions to temperatures recorded within this market's timeframe will be considered until the first datapoint for the following date has been published, after which any alterations will not be considered.
